Claims Manager - Property Binders

Posted by Arthur.

Arthur is excited to be collaborating with a highly regarded, leading Lloyd's Syndicate in their search for a Property Binders Claims Manager to join their already successful and highly regarded team based in the heart of the Lloyd's Insurance market.

My client specialises in property binding authority business and the binding authorities provide coverage for personal property, commercial property, commercial automobile property damage and package general liability. They have an exciting opportunity for an individual to join the property binders claims team as a Claims Manager. They are looking to recruit a motivated and skilled individual who is dedicated to North American and Rest of the World delegated business. This is a great opportunity to manage a team of passionate claims adjusters at a top 5 Lloyd's of London syndicate with global operations.

The Claims Manager will need to proactively manage the property binders claims team in all aspects: technical oversight of delegated claims authority holders ("DCAs"), day to day workload and career progression. The team comprises of three Senior Adjusters, four Adjusters and a claims apprentice. The Claims Manager has responsibility for managing the property binders claims portfolio whilst additionally handling their own claims, which have complex characteristics such as extra contractual bad faith, consumer duty issues or complex consumer complaints.

A key component of this role is Catastrophe claims management and the ability to manage claims surges post catastrophe events. As the claims manager, you will be asked to support the business by providing catastrophe ultimate figures, claims catastrophe plan compliance and recommending catastrophe claims best practices.

Your Role:

  • Drive high performance through setting and reviewing your team's goals and objectives; motivating your team members through effective one to ones and team meetings; proactively monitoring your team's performance and giving constructive feedback on performance and ensuring your team has the requisite skills, knowledge and experience and to provide support with ongoing training and development
  • Allocate work, ensuring that all claims' notifications are reviewed by suitably experienced, skilled and responsive claims adjusters. At all times, you will ensure that financial provisions are made in accordance with the company's reserving philosophy. This responsibility extends to the management and oversight of all delegated claims arrangements
  • Ensure effective technical oversight of delegated claims authority holders ("DCAs"), service providers or outsource partners, who provide services in respect of your team, flagging any issues of concern to the Head of Property and Casualty Claims and proposing a plan to remediate these concerns
  • Develop a thorough understanding of the Property Binders underwriting and claims portfolio and ensure a close collaborative working partnership with underwriters to help them to develop business in accordance with their business plan
  • Review of the actual versus expected results and ensure that there is meaningful claims input into monthly tracking meetings and quarterly reserving meetings, and to flag areas of the claims portfolio that are under performing to underwriters, actuaries and management
  • Develop and maintain relationships, and drive and oversee your team's relationships, with key external customers (key brokers, external vendors, and where relevant, coverholders and insureds).

Your Skills, Experience and Qualifications:

  • Proven experience working with London Market Property Binder Claims ideally in North America
  • Lloyd's Claims Lead Arrangements and related claims handling systems
  • Team leadership and development
  • Communication with key stakeholders
  • Delivering results under pressure and prioritising workloads effectively
  • Computer literacy in standard business software including MS Excel, MS Word and MS Outlook
